Gates of Olympus Super Scatter (Pragmatic Play) RTP review: 96.50% (configurable)
What 96.50% RTP means on Gates of Olympus Super Scatter
Gates of Olympus Super Scatter carries a published RTP of 96.50%, a theoretical house edge of roughly 3.5% over the long run. Because Pragmatic Play ships this game in multiple RTP builds, that edge only holds where a casino licenses the top version; a lower build quietly raises the edge against you, which is exactly why we flag configurable titles instead of quoting the headline unqualified. As always, RTP is a long-run average over millions of spins, not a per-session promise: the edge is real and permanent, and a high RTP never turns a slot into a reliable source of income.
Volatility, max win & features
Volatility is rated high (5/5). Expect long gaps between meaningful wins, with most of the return concentrated in the bonus — a friendly RTP does not make this a smooth, low-risk grind. The top prize is capped at 50,000x your stake, and the headline features are tumble, pay-anywhere scatter pays, multiplier symbols (2×–500×), super scatter instant pays (up to 50,000×), free spins with progressive total multiplier, ante bet, bonus buy.
What to know before you play Gates of Olympus Super Scatter
- Check the RTP build. Pragmatic Play licenses Gates of Olympus Super Scatter at 96.50% / 95.50% / 94.50% — open the in-game "i" screen and confirm you're on 96.50% before you commit a bankroll.
- Bankroll for variance. At high volatility the bonus carries the return — size your stake for long dry spells, not the 50,000x ceiling.
- Feature-buy (not in the UK). Buying the bonus shifts the effective RTP — the in-game info screen shows the buy-specific figure.
- High RTP is not profit. 96.50% still leaves a 3.5% long-run house edge; it lowers the cost of play, it never flips the odds in your favour.

Our verdict on Gates of Olympus Super Scatter
Skip if: your casino only offers a lower-RTP build of this game
Gates of Olympus Super Scatter is a 2025 reworking of Pragmatic's flagship Zeus slot, keeping the 6×5 pay-anywhere tumble engine and 2×–500× multiplier symbols but bolting on a Super Scatter that pays instant fixed prizes (up to 50,000× for four), which is what lifts the max win tenfold over the original's 5,000x. The default RTP is 96.50% but it ships as the usual Pragmatic configurable ladder, so 95.50% and 94.50% builds exist and operators may run them; the Ante Bet nudges RTP to 96.55% by buying more frequent triggers. Volatility is genuinely extreme (5/5), so returns are dominated by the multiplier-heavy free spins and the rare Super Scatter hits rather than base play. It suits high-variance multiplier-chasers already familiar with the Gates formula; it is unforgiving for cautious players, and the buy options (100x free spins, 500x super free spins) carry the same high-risk profile as the base game.
